What makes the luxury whale watching tour different from standard cruises?
Luxury whale watching uses smaller, faster vessels with fewer passengers, offering more personal space, better viewing angles, and a more intimate wildlife experience.
What whales and marine life might I see?
Depending on season, you may see blue whales, humpback whales, gray whales, orcas, dolphins, sea lions, and various seabirds.
How long is the luxury whale watching tour?
The tour runs approximately 2.5-3 hours, with time spent reaching whale zones and staying for extended viewing of marine life.
How many passengers are on the luxury vessel?
Luxury tours limit passenger numbers for comfort, typically accommodating far fewer guests than standard whale watching boats.
Is food or drink included on the luxury cruise?
Check your booking for inclusions. Some luxury tours include beverages, snacks, or light refreshments as part of the experience.
Where does the luxury whale watching tour depart?
The vessel departs from a marina in the LA area. Your booking confirmation includes the departure dock and arrival instructions.
What is the best season for whale watching in LA?
Gray whales pass December-April, blue whales visit June-October, and dolphins are present year-round. Each season offers unique sightings.
Is the luxury tour suitable for kids?
Yes, the stable vessel and knowledgeable guides make it educational and enjoyable for children. Smaller boats may have age minimums.
Should I bring binoculars?
Binoculars enhance distant whale sightings. The crew also spots whales and directs passengers to the best viewing positions.
What if no whales are spotted on my tour?
Some operators offer a complimentary return trip if no whales are seen. Check the specific guarantee policy in your booking.
